Output 9c578dc5e28371255686b279e3cb83da9686a0883058343735acae459da6a528:2

value
6234526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45898e2f9281fbdecacd788ab121f2828949471d OP_EQUAL
address
MEEqeBdnJwEWfoR2AkhyrfueVMNq9Ly1Sp
transaction
9c578dc5e28371255686b279e3cb83da9686a0883058343735acae459da6a528
spent
true